Tumakur to Aurangabad

Updated: 28 May 2026

The journey from Tumakuru to Aurangabad (officially Chhatrapati Sambhajinagar) covers about 850 km. You can travel by train to Manmad and then take a short train or bus ride to Aurangabad. Alternatively, driving via NH 52 offers a direct route through the heart of Karnataka and Maharashtra. The trip typically takes 16 to 18 hours. Aurangabad is the gateway to the world-famous Ajanta and Ellora caves.

Total Distance: 850 km by road, 720 km air distance.

Things to Do in Aurangabad
1
Ajanta Caves
Explore these 2nd-century Buddhist cave monuments featuring exquisite paintings and sculptures. They are a UNESCO World Heritage site.
2
Ellora Caves
Visit these massive rock-cut temples representing Hindu, Buddhist, and Jain faiths. The Kailasa temple is a marvel of ancient architecture.
3
Bibi Ka Maqbara
See this 17th-century mausoleum often called the 'Mini Taj' of the Deccan. It was built by Prince Azam Shah.
4
Daulatabad Fort
Climb this historic hilltop fortress known for its complex defense systems and panoramic views.
